Ich habe mysql, apache2 und php 7.4 auf einer VM mit Ubuntu 22.04 installiert. Unter /var/www habe ich Part-DB 0.5 als Part-DB-0.5 kopiert und die DocumentRoot in /etc/apache2/sites-available/000-default.conf auf /var/www/Part-DB-0.5 gesetzt. Wenn ich den Server im Browser aufrufe, kommt eine leere Seite. Woran liegt das?
Moriz schrieb: > Wenn ich den Server im Browser aufrufe, kommt eine leere Seite. Was steht denn im Log von Apache?
1 | $ cat /var/log/httpd/access_log |
2 | $ cat /var/log/httpd/error_log |
access.log:
1 | 192.168.122.1 - - [20/Aug/2023:20:29:01 +0000] "GET / HTTP/1.1" 500 185 "-" "Mozilla/5.0 (X11; Linux x86_64; rv:109.0) Gecko/20100101 Firefox/116.0" |
2 | 192.168.122.1 - - [22/Aug/2023:21:24:18 +0000] "GET / HTTP/1.1" 500 185 "-" "Mozilla/5.0 (X11; Linux x86_64; rv:109.0) Gecko/20100101 Firefox/116.0" |
3 | 192.168.122.1 - - [22/Aug/2023:21:24:18 +0000] "GET /favicon.ico HTTP/1.1" 404 494 "http://192.168.122.113/" "Mozilla/5.0 (X11; Linux x86_64; rv:109.0) Gecko/20100101 Firefox/116.0" |
error.log:
1 | [Tue Aug 22 21:23:39.716377 2023] [core:notice] [pid 789] AH00094: Command line: '/usr/sbin/apache2' |
2 | [Tue Aug 22 21:24:18.572613 2023] [:error] [pid 865] [client 192.168.122.1:47044] PHP Fatal error: Uncaught Error: Class 'PartDB\\Database' not found in /var/www/partDBlegacy/inc/lib.start_session.php:291\nStack trace:\n#0 [internal function]: exception_handler(Object(Error))\n#1 {main}\n thrown in /var/www/partDBlegacy/inc/lib.start_session.php on line 291 |
Siehe auch: Beitrag "Re: Lagerverwaltung Part-DB V0.5.x"
:
Bearbeitet durch User
Bitte melde dich an um einen Beitrag zu schreiben. Anmeldung ist kostenlos und dauert nur eine Minute.
Bestehender Account
Schon ein Account bei Google/GoogleMail? Keine Anmeldung erforderlich!
Mit Google-Account einloggen
Mit Google-Account einloggen
Noch kein Account? Hier anmelden.